World Wine – "Medium deep colour. Intense blackcurrant, dark chocolate, roasted chestnut aromas and flavours with herb garden, chinotto notes, fine-grained/ cedary tannins, superbly integrated vanilla, mocha notes and fresh long mineral acidity. Finishes al-dente firm. A classic vintage with lovely definition, density and vinosity. Should develop very well over the medium to long term. Drink now but best 2024-2032." Cabernet Sauvignon 88% | Petit Verdot 12% Andrew Caillard MW, The Vintage Journal
About This Wine
Lifted with notes of herbal tea and brambly black fruits. Floral elements are bright, lifted and pretty. Lots of pure fruit character on the nose.
The palate has prominent, bright red fruits and an obvious floral lift. Tannins are grippy and fresh, and fine acid provides a tight structure. Long, balanced and complex, this is an elegant wine that will age beautifully.
